The Arizona State Sun Devils close out the regular season against No. 9 Texas Tech on Saturday.

The Sun Devils have lost nine of their last 10 games but have been competitive, even against top-tier teams. ASU lost to No. 24 Arizona on Tuesday but scored 100 points and shot 47% from the field and had only four turnovers.

The game was more competitive than most expected given the personnel issues. The game ended with ASU having just one player on the floor, who had started the majority of games this season as injuries were again a factor and two players fouled out. That left coach Bobby Hurley with only five available players, two of whom have played little.

Senior point guard Alston Mason is coming off a season-high 33 points. He has been the stabilizing factor for a team that has played through a lot of turmoil.

ASU is locked into the No. 15 seed for the conference tournament, which begins on Tuesday at T-Mobile Center in Kansas City. Texas Tech is in the hunt for the No. 2 seed.

No. 9 Texas Tech (23-7, 14-5) at Arizona State (13-17, 5-15)

Time/Site: 6 p.m. Saturday, Desert Financial Arena

TV: ESPNU. Radio: Arizona Sports 98.7 FM (KMVP)

About the matchup: This is the second matchup between the teams. The first, played on Feb. 12 in Lubbock, was a classic. Texas Tech won that 111-106 in double overtime. ASU had a one-basket lead at the end of regulation and in the first overtime, only to have Texas Tech get the equalizer at the buzzer. Adam Miller had 22 points and the since-dismissed B.J. Freeman had 21. J.T. Toppin had 41 for Texas Tech. A turning point came with 3:45 left in the second overtime when Mason fouled out with ASU up 101-100. The Sun Devils turned the ball over four times after that.

About the Red Raiders: Texas Tech is tied for second in the Big 12 with Arizona behind only Houston. The Red Raiders are led by 6-foot-9 sophomore forward J.T. Toppin (17.8 ppg, 9.2 rpg), whom the Sun Devils could not contain in the first meeting. Chance McMillian (14.9 ppg), a transfer from Grand Canyon, is also averaging double figures, as is junior forward Darrion Williams (14.7 ppg, 5.1 rpg). Texas Tech ranks 33rd in scoring offense (81 ppg) among 355 schools. It ranks 48th in defense, giving up 67.1 ppg. It is also 47th in rebounding margin at +4.

About the Sun Devils: This will be the last regular-season game for Mason (13.4 ppg), Basheer Jihad (12.1 ppg) and Adam Miller, who will be celebrated on “Senior Day.” Miller (9.8 ppg) has missed the last two games with a hip injury sustained in the Feb. 26 loss to BYU. He tried to play Saturday against Arizona but had to leave a minute into the game and did not return. Sanon missed five games with an ankle injury and struggled to regain his shooting form when he came back, but he seems to have worked his way out of that, now with 65 points in his last three games. Mason is averaging 19 points over his last eight games and scored 20 or more points in four games.
